Brown & Brown Reveals Results of Inaugural Health and Benefits Strategy Survey

DALLAS, June 03, 2025--Brown & Brown announced today the key results from its inaugural Brown & Brown Employer Health and Benefits Strategy Survey, 2025. Based on responses from more than 760 employers with at least 200 U.S.-based employees across a broad spectrum of industries and geographies, the survey provides insights into the current and future strategies employers are implementing and considering for their employee health and benefits plans.
